BETHLEHEM, Pa. – In the last project review of the evening, the Bethlehem Planning Commission on Thursday approved a minor land development plan for a proposed self-storage facility at 2955 Linden St. The project, submitted by Linden Street Self Storage LLC, would be developed on a parcel in the city's Commercial Shopping (CS) zoning district. Byron Anstine, CEO of Storage First, presented plans for 84 storage units, which he said would be a mix of drive-up and climate-controlled units.
